Assets can be our best bet when we are in need of money for our needs. After all, what are assets made for? They support us whenever we have a need of money. Our house in addition to providing us shelter also helps us in borrowing money when we require it. This is done through secured home equity loans.

Equity means the market value of an asset minus the outstanding mortgages that are made on it. High equity value of an asset helps in getting a higher amount as loan. Also, a lower rate of interest can be availed by pledging high equity collateral with the lender. This is so because the lender is convinced of the repayment of the loan by the borrower and he eases the loan terms and conditions for the borrower.

Secured home equity loans can be borrowed to take care of any requirements like home improvement, car purchase, debt consolidation, vacation plans, wedding expenses, educational expenses etc.

Secured home equity loans can be obtained as open end or closed end secured home equity loans. Through closed end secured home equity loans, the borrowers can borrow a lump sum amount from the lender. The money can be borrowed only once.

Through open end secured home equity loans, also called home equity line of credit or HELOC, the equity can be used as a credit card. The borrower can withdraw money as and when he wants it. That is why it is called a line of credit. Within the draw period and the limit of money, the money can be withdrawn. For repayment of open end secured home equity loans, the borrower has to pay small amounts to the lender during the draw period to continue the line of credit.

Before borrowing secured home equity loans, the borrower should find out the reputation of the lender in the market. This will ensure that the asset of the borrower is in safe hands. With money based on equity, the borrower can fulfill his needs and live comfortably.


Secured Home Equity Loans: Get Maximum Out of Your Home
Getting advantage of property is what everyone wishes. If you are a homeowner and it makes you eligible for owing a loan, then it is maximum favor an immovable property can do for you. Secured home equity loans help you in the hour of need. A person comes to know the importance of property when he/she approaches for this type of loan. Secured home equity loan is the one which reflects and makes you feel the value of your home. This very loan is secured against your home kept as collateral. First of all, one should clearly understand the meaning of ‘home equity’. Home equity is a very relevant financial term which is defined as the difference of the true value of the property and the amount borrowed against that property.
Loan amount, Repayment period and Interest rate:
Secured home equity loan is quite beneficial as it can raise a loan amount of £5000 to £75000, which is enough for any need. The loan can be used for purposes like buying a property, home improvement, paying off debts, purchasing some commodities etc. The point that makes this loan different from other loans is lower interest rate. The cheaper interest rates are one of the reasons for this loan to be so common and popular between the customers. The repayment period of 5 to 25 years, gives freedom to the borrower for managing the loan. Since the loan is secured against the home, it is strongly recommended to the borrowers to maintain punctuality and discipline in making the repayments. Meeting the deadline of payment adds to your credit rating and assures of smoother funding in the future. Secured home equity loan is available nearly for all, as people with bad credit can also avail the loan without any discrimination.
